Jesus did incredible, never-before-seen wonders. Eyes bulged and mouths dropped open at feats of power, accomplished often by only a word from our Lord. “Be still!” He said, and a blustery storm, in an instant, was still. “Be cleansed,” was His command, and a leper’s skin went from looking like the moon’s surface to being Oil-of-Olay smooth, in one second. He gave thanks for a few buns and dried sardines, and more than 5,000 people feasted! What a king! Almighty God in human form!

Yet once, after Jesus had been preaching and healing late into the previous night, His disciples awoke and found Jesus had gone off early, before sunrise, to pray to His Father. Think of that. Jesus spent time in prayer! He created the world. He was called “Immanuel”- “God with us.” Thomas called Him, “my Lord and my God!” And yet, while He was on earth, doing His Father’s will, Jesus had to pray! God the Son, praying to God the Father. It goes beyond our comprehension!

Yet we do learn one lesson from this. If Jesus had to pray when He was here on earth, how much more do we! The Father has work for us; He has a plan and mission for us to accomplish. If our Lord needed to pray to the Father in order to see His mission fulfilled (and He is Lord of Lords!), it just makes sense that we normal humans have to learn to pray for our needs, goals, and brothers and sisters in Christ as much and as well as we can!
